What Is Advanced Acne Scar Treatment?

Advanced acne scar treatment is a customized, multimodal approach designed to address moderate to severe scarring that has not responded to superficial interventions. Unlike treatments that work only at the surface, advanced protocols target the underlying structural damage caused by inflammation, collagen loss, and uneven healing — the mechanisms responsible for the depressions, irregularities, and textural changes that characterize post-acne skin.

Depending on the type, depth, and distribution of scarring, treatment may incorporate techniques such as laser resurfacing, microneedling, subcision, biostimulator injection, or energy-based devices. These methods work in complementary ways — releasing scar tissue that has become anchored beneath the skin, stimulating new collagen production, and encouraging progressive surface renewal. No two treatment plans are identical because no two scar patterns are the same, and the most effective approach is one that has been designed around the specific characteristics of the individual patient’s skin.

Ideal Candidates

Candidates for advanced acne scar treatment at Dr. Deane’s Montreal practice are individuals with visible scarring — rolling scars, boxcar scars, or broader textural irregularities — that have not responded meaningfully to topical treatments, chemical peels, or standard facial procedures.

Suitability is assessed through careful evaluation of scar type and depth, skin tone, healing history, and overall skin health. Patients with active acne are typically not candidates until the condition is well controlled, as treating active inflammation and established scarring simultaneously is counterproductive. Skin tone is a particularly important consideration for certain techniques, as some modalities carry a higher risk of pigment change in darker skin — a factor that is assessed individually and discussed openly during consultation.

The patients who achieve the most meaningful results are those who understand that improvement with acne scar treatment is cumulative and gradual, and who approach the process with realistic expectations and a commitment to the full treatment arc.

The First Step

The first step in advanced acne scar treatment is not treatment — it is a thorough and unhurried assessment of the skin. Acne scarring is structurally complex, and the techniques that are effective for one scar pattern may be entirely wrong for another. During the initial consultation at Dr. Deane’s Montreal practice, the skin is evaluated closely: scar type, depth, distribution, and the way individual scars behave when the skin moves or catches light are all part of this assessment.

Equally important is understanding the skin’s history. Previous acne severity, past treatments, known sensitivities, and individual healing tendencies all inform how the skin is likely to respond. Dr. Deane discusses goals openly — what degree of improvement would feel meaningful, how much downtime is realistic, and what the treatment timeline genuinely looks like. This conversation forms the foundation of a plan that is specific, transparent, and oriented toward lasting structural improvement.

What to Expect on the Day of Treatment

The skin is thoroughly cleansed and prepared before treatment begins. Topical numbing agents are applied as needed to ensure comfort throughout the procedure. Advanced acne scar treatment is rarely limited to a single technique in a given session — multiple approaches are often combined to address different scar characteristics simultaneously. Some techniques focus on releasing scar tissue that has become anchored beneath the skin’s surface; others stimulate collagen production or resurface uneven texture from above. Patients may experience pressure, warmth, or mild discomfort depending on the methods used, but the procedure is carefully paced and closely monitored throughout.

Once treatment is complete, soothing and protective products are applied, and patients are walked through detailed aftercare instructions before leaving the practice.

Recovery

Your Guide to Post-Advanced Acne Scar Treatment Care

Recovery from advanced acne scar treatment is gradual by nature. In the first few days, redness, swelling, tenderness, and sensitivity in the treated areas are expected and normal. These effects subside progressively as the skin moves through its initial healing phase.

What distinguishes acne scar treatment from many other procedures is that the most significant changes occur beneath the surface, over time. Collagen remodeling is a biological process that unfolds across weeks and months following each session, and results reflect this — scars soften, texture improves, and surface irregularities become less pronounced as healing continues.

Many patients notice progressive improvement with each successive treatment. The most meaningful results typically emerge several months into the full treatment plan, and Dr. Deane’s practice provides close follow-up throughout this arc to monitor progress and adjust the approach as the skin responds.
